Ft. Miley Calif. May 10, 1917 Dear Old Mother & Father & others,   I received your most welcome letter, and it sure did have a good welcome too. Mother don't you worry about me reading your letter – yours was the best & easy read I ever read.   The weather here is not warm but cool & windy most all the time. As we are right on the coast, I can see worlds & worlds of water & mostly rough water too.   Now to describe our sleeping quarters. 8 of us to a tent & each have a cot. On the cot we have 1 mattress, 6 sheets & 2 wool Army blankets & we can put our over coats over us too. We also have a unit stove which keeps us pretty warm.

  Just back from dinner, had all I could hold. The pudding today was made of prunes & tapioca so you see I sure enjoyed it.   We were giving an inspection Sat. Morn. We had to polish our shoes, get a shave, brush our clothes & wash our leggings. Passed the inspection O. K. then.
  We had Sat. afternoon off. We went to San Francisco. Was there all afternoon & evening. Took in a lot of shows & saw lots of great sites. Saw the new building they are putting up. It is costing 1,700,000.
  Saw them make some paved streets sure some work to it too. Then Sun. afternoon I went out to the beach saw thousands of people laying around on the beach letting the sand cover them up. There is rocks off in the ocean close to the Cliff House that is just covered with seals and at nite they sure do growl. Sounds like a bunch of cows.   We can get off after five every nite except Monday nite & we drill from 7 to 9 o'clock at nite. Then we are ready for bed. Well have to go drill will finish after retreat to nite.   After supper. Well today passed fast but awfully windy. Now for our drills & calls.   First call is 6:15 in the morning. Then roll call at 6:25, then breakfast mess call. Then 7:30 Artillery Drill. We dress in our over hauls & jacket & drill at the mortar guns.   Then at 9:15 we drill with rifles till 11:30. Then it is dinner & the afternoon we drill with rifles till 4:00 then rest till retreat which is 4:30.   As for our staying here, I don't know for sure how long we'll stay here. Might be sent out any time, we might be sent to France. It is all onto so what the War Department says.   We sure are learning fast or drilling fast. We have to clean up around camp every morning. So you see everything is sure clean, can take a bath every nite – if we want to.

  We get inspected every morning now so we want like anything. There is a pretty jolly bunch of boys in my tent. All about the same age & sure happy.
